Japanese Fun Facts – Japanese language for children
Japanese can be written with 3 different alphabets called Hiragana, katakana and Kanji.
Japanese is the second most commonly spoken language in Brazil.
Japanese words like sushi, kimono, ikebana and karate are actually have been used in other languages as well. There are no R and L sounds in Japanese.
Japanese have English words with different meanings (e.g. vacancy: vacation; maker: manufacturer).
